- 冒号空间 - https://blog.zhenghui.org -

Reply To: top-down vs bottom-up

你的理解是正确的。正如数学证明中不可能有绝对的分析法或综合法一样,软件设计中也不可能有纯粹的top-down或bottom-up。

此外,top-down、bottom-up与抽象也是紧密相关——top-down是从高层抽象走向低层抽象的过程,bottom-up则反之。

还有一个有趣的地方:人的右脑善于宏观思维,左脑善于微观逻辑,top-down和bottom-up的结合使用也正是左右脑结合使用的过程。


最后,不得不说,你的问题又问在了点上——它正是我预备深入挖掘的主题之一。


Share